About Union County
Union is a county in the SD State. It has a population of 16,700 and a population density of 34, which is 64% below the national average.
Union County has a median home value of $322,776. The average rent of $1,507 is 28% below the national average rent. The average household income in Union County is $82,036 , which is 5% above the national average of household income.

Demographics
Union County's population is made up of 61% married, 25% single, 9% divorced and 5% widowed. Baby Boomers make up the largest percentage of the population at 37%, while Gen Z have the second largest segment at 26%. Homeowners make up 70% of the population in Union County.
- 51% Male
- 49% Female
Employment
The Per Capita income in Union County is $47,193. The Median Household Income is $82,036
